  1. Eurojee Jarina says:

    *Buy an all day Dart ticket and take the dart from Howth to Greystones, you can hop on and off at any stop in between it. And you must visit Dun Laoghaire.

    *I will definitely not spend money in Temple Bar – Just take a selfie and pictures.

    *if you are looking for a bite. Try Catch 22 around Clarendon St. Fantastic seafood and for me the chowder is amazing.
    By the way I have lived in Ireland for 15 years.

  4. DUBLINTV says:

    80% of the REPUBLIC of Ireland is NOT in the South. The most northern part of Ireland is in the REPUBLIC- You guys were actually in County DONEGAL which is in the North of Ireland but not "Northern Ireland" as Northern Ireland is mostly the North East portion of the island of Ireland and yes a political entity that is part of the UK. Whereas the REPUBLIC of Ireland is 26 of the 32 Counties and covers North, South, East and West of Ireland. Otherwise this is an excellent video.
